Biographical note

Selah Strong Woodhull (1786-1826) served as a minister at the Old First Reformed Church in Brooklyn, New York from 1806 to 1825.

Scope and Contents

The Selah Strong Woodhull account book consists of a single bound volume and spans the period 1818 to 1822, during which Strong was a minister at the Old First Reformed Church in Brooklyn. The account book records transactions both personal (including purchases of shoes, clothing, fabric, etc.) and pertinent to official church business (such as payments for the rental or purchase of church pews).
